Steven A. Graduates his ’35 Hot Rod Truck

Factory Five customer Steven A. from Prescott, Arizona sent us a fantastic progress update on his ’35 Hot Rod Truck, and it’s almost ready for the road!

Steven shared, “It has been a while since I last emailed, and I wanted to give you an update on my ’35 Truck. It is almost ready for the street. It has a 536HP 427ci Small Block Ford, dyno-tested at Prestige Motorsports Inc.

Everything is working beautifully, and I’ve already requested an appointment with the local DMV for inspection and VIN. There are still a few things left to complete —like the dash, carpet, and side windows— but I am so excited I can’t wait.”

“I just want to drive this great machine. Thank you to the entire Factory Five team for a great product.”
Steven A.

Steven’s Factory Five Story
Steven’s passion for cars runs deep, and his story is as incredible as his truck.

Steven told us, “I’ve been a Shelby fan since high school, and when I first discovered Factory Five, I knew that ‘someday’ I would take the plunge.

Being in the Army, I never really had the chance to put down roots. While stationed in Kansas, I rebuilt a 1965 Mustang into a GT350 replica. That project was fun, but it took years to complete due to moves and deployments—it even sat idle in my brother’s garage while I was in Central America.

In 2004, I traveled to visit the Factory Five facility and was given a tour. That trip confirmed I was building my dream with the right company. I even ordered a Coupe build manual while I was in Iraq, and by the time my tour was over, I had just about memorized it!

I visited again in 2010, and Dave Smith himself gave me the grand tour. To me, it felt like having Walt Disney walk me through Disneyland.

Over the years, my dream of building a Type 65 Coupe never wavered. But with age, injuries, and miles in combat boots, I realized the Coupe might not be the best choice for me. I didn’t want a dream car in the garage that I couldn’t enjoy driving. The ’35 Hot Rod Truck became the perfect fit, and Factory Five gave me the canvas to create my masterpiece.”
